Stride Confidently: Your Ultimate Buying Guide to Men’s Waterproof Walking Boots

Don’t let soggy socks or muddy trails ruin your adventure! Choosing the right men’s waterproof walking boots is key to comfortable and enjoyable hikes. This guide helps you find the perfect pair.

1. Key Features to Look For

When you’re shopping for waterproof walking boots, keep these important features in mind:

  • Waterproofing: This is the most crucial feature! Look for boots with a waterproof membrane. This is a special layer that stops water from getting in but lets sweat escape. It keeps your feet dry.
  • Traction/Grip: Good grip on the sole prevents slips and falls. Deep lugs (the patterns on the bottom) offer better traction on wet or uneven ground.
  • Ankle Support: Higher boots protect your ankles from twists and sprains, especially on rough terrain. Mid-height boots offer a balance of support and flexibility.
  • Cushioning: A well-cushioned footbed absorbs shock. This makes long walks more comfortable and reduces fatigue.
  • Durability: Boots should be built to last. Look for strong stitching and tough materials.

2. Important Materials

The materials used in walking boots greatly affect their performance and comfort:

  • Uppers:
    • Leather: Full-grain leather is very durable and water-resistant. It molds to your foot over time. Suede is also a good option, offering a softer feel.
    • Synthetic Materials: Nylon and polyester are lighter and dry faster. They are often used in combination with leather.
  • Waterproof Membranes:
    • Gore-Tex: This is a very popular and effective waterproof membrane. It’s breathable, too.
    • Other Proprietary Membranes: Many brands have their own waterproof technologies that work well.
  • Midsoles: This layer provides cushioning. EVA (ethylene-vinyl acetate) is common and lightweight. PU (polyurethane) offers more support and durability.
  • Outsoles: Rubber is the standard material for outsoles. Different rubber compounds offer varying levels of grip and durability.

3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Several things can make a boot better or worse:

  • Improved Quality:
    • Sealed Seams: Waterproof membranes are most effective when all seams are sealed to prevent water entry.
    • Reinforced Toe Cap and Heel: These areas protect your feet from rocks and bumps. They also add to the boot’s lifespan.
    • Good Lacing System: A secure lacing system keeps your foot snug and prevents rubbing.
  • Reduced Quality:
    • Thin Soles: Soles that are too thin offer less protection and cushioning.
    • Poor Stitching: Loose or weak stitching can lead to leaks and the boot falling apart.
    • Non-Breathable Materials: If a boot isn’t breathable, your feet will get sweaty, even if they stay dry from rain. This can cause blisters.

4. User Experience and Use Cases

How you’ll use your boots matters.

  • Casual Day Hikes: For gentle trails and shorter walks, lighter, more flexible boots are great. You still want waterproofing, though!
  • Trekking and Backpacking: For longer, more challenging hikes with a backpack, you’ll need sturdy boots with excellent ankle support and cushioning.
  • Everyday Wear: Many waterproof walking boots are stylish enough for everyday use, especially in wet weather. They offer great comfort and protection.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: What makes a walking boot “waterproof”?

A: A waterproof walking boot has a special layer, like Gore-Tex, inside. This layer stops water from getting in but lets sweat vapor escape. This keeps your feet dry and comfortable.

Q: How do I know if a boot has good grip?

A: Look at the bottom of the boot. Deep, chunky patterns called “lugs” give you better grip on slippery surfaces like mud or wet rocks.

Q: Should I get boots that go up to my ankle?

A: Boots that go higher up your ankle offer more support. This helps prevent ankle twists, especially on uneven ground. Mid-height boots are a good compromise for many hikers.

Q: How important is cushioning in a walking boot?

A: Cushioning absorbs the impact when your foot hits the ground. Good cushioning makes walking much more comfortable, especially on long hikes, and reduces foot fatigue.

Q: What’s the difference between leather and synthetic uppers?

A: Leather is very tough and can be waterproof. It molds to your foot. Synthetics are often lighter and dry faster. Many boots use a mix of both.

Q: Is Gore-Tex the only good waterproof material?

A: Gore-Tex is very popular and works well. However, many brands have their own waterproof technologies that are also very effective at keeping your feet dry.

Q: How can I tell if a boot is well-made?

A: Check for strong stitching, especially around seams. A reinforced toe cap and heel also show good quality and add protection.

Q: Can I wear waterproof walking boots every day?

A: Yes, many waterproof walking boots are comfortable and stylish enough for daily wear. They are excellent for rainy or wet conditions.

Q: How do I break in new walking boots?

A: Wear them around the house for a few hours at a time. Then, try short walks. This helps them mold to your feet and prevents blisters on longer hikes.

Q: How should I care for my waterproof walking boots?

A: Clean them after use, especially if they are muddy. Let them air dry away from direct heat. You can use special waterproofing sprays to keep them in top condition.
